A characterful, cosy, and compact two bedroom cottage, offering many original features including exposed wooden beams that is located in the heart of Bromsgrove. The property briefly comprises of a living room, a re-fitted kitchen and two bedrooms; both of which have re-fitted en-suites. The property benefits further from having a new roof, double glazing, gas central heating and a front and rear garden. EPC: D
LOCATION
This property is located in Bromsgrove Town Centre just a short walk away from the main high street and offers easy access to all of the local amenities it has to offer with Bromsgrove Retail Park is just 0.1 miles away and offering a range of shops including Iceland, Home Bargains and Lidl with Aldi also just 0.2 miles away. There is a direct route to the A38 providing great transport links with both the M5 and M42 motorways being within easy reach.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
